Percy had been turned into a child. A 5 year old, to be precise, by accident of the Hecate cabin.
Now the rest of the 7 and other campers were stuck with watching a hyperactive ADHD kid. Though, him being without his PTSD was, apparently, the only streak of luck as Percy had temporary amnesia due to regressing.

While it was kinda cute to look at, he was also unable to lift up weapons. Mea~ning he was a walking monster buffet as a defenseless child of the BIG3.
A super POPULAR one at that to their growing dismay.
"Fantastic" and "Great job, Perce" were said by his friends in sarcasm while they wallowed in their selfpity.

They also couldn't allow him anywhere near any weapons, especially bows and arrows.
He once managed to pin Nico to a tree..!! How in Tartarus he managed to do that when he wasn't even aiming at the boy is a question better off answered by either Apollo or Artemis... Or Hephaestus and maybe Hades - who knows?

There was another problem as they soon discovered...
Kid Percy had a blast using his future selves powers:
_Like talking to Pegasi, which most tried following him around camp when they so much as sniffed him. It troubled the riders and caretakers to no end as they were suddenly shaken, thrown or dropped off out of seemingly nowhere.
_Or him drinking water in floating bubbles like an astronaut, though that was on the cute side if he didn't throw them at anyone after that...!
By Hades! Even Chiron wasn't spared. He got called a pony and Percy tried riding on the man's back... Poor Chiron. Tough Mr. D got a good laugh out of it.. until he got downed by his own drink-turned-waterball.
_Or him playing hide and seek with them. It turned out to be a drag as Percy convinced Nymphs and even the Harpies to not touch him or tell the others where he was - especially after nightfall, until he'd fallen asleep.

How he did that no one figured out and it was driving the Athena cabin crazy.
The Hephaestus cabin even tried building a 'Percy-GPS', again.

It was a headache the size of Zeus' ego to keep this one kid out of trouble - much like it was for his grown self!
... It would explain how he became like that, it was such a strange quirk they wondered if the Fates had anything to do with it. At the same time, many respected his mother Sally Jackson for single-handedly taking care of him as a child.


And as if it couldn't have gotten any worse, as they're so often proven to be wrong, Percy completely disappeared after lunch, throwing the camp into mass hysteria. Including Nico Clarisse, which meant the former also didn't know where the strongest Demigod of all time had ran off to now.
Annabeth seemed to be getting wrinkles the more Percy did that. It could also very well be because she fears a repeat of last time, where Percy had also lost his memories and ended up being at a foreign camp as a preator... which they thought was most likely the case.
But according to Nico, who'd checked Camp Jupiter with his sister Hazel, Reyna and Jason's help just in case, Percy also wasn't there.

Now as for the Demigod in question, Percy was having a nice afternoon nap... At the coral reef at the bottom of the lake, far from shore. He'd gotten there via sleepwalking.
He slept for about some-ish 20min, oblivious to the chaos occurring on land, before a dolphin found him. The dolphin found the sight of its young lord, even younger, simply adorable and decided to show it to its Regent King, aka Poseidon, taking Percy with it.

They arrived at Atlantis and many eyes bulged out of their sockets at the sleeping human child that breathed underwater.
A few thought Poseidon had another affair resulting in a new Demigod-son.
They alerted Queen Amphitrite and Prince Triton of their find.
The queen, enraged, immediately went over and received the dolphin in front of the palace. Triton caught up to his mother soon after that and received both of them in the throne room.

Amphitrite began throwing a fit, destroying a couple of ornaments and patches of ground, before her son had the chance to ask the water-dweller where the child had even come from. He had to occasionally move his head out of the way as some things his mother threw around flew quite far and close to him.

When he heard that the child was found at the lake of CHB, Triton took a closer look at the child and his essence... It was Percy. 'Of course...' He sighed, leave it up to his brother to cause a mess.

He called his mother, informing her that he hadn't gained another sibling and it was only what seemed to be a shrunken Percy Jackson.
She calmed down, assuming a more regal posture again... even if everyone with a working eye or more could see the damage she had done in her rage.

How Percy hadn't woken up from that was a mystery.
The demigod son of Poseidon they knew was a light sleeper that would wake up if he heard blue pancakes (any kind of blue food) or the Athena child he's so smitten with shouting his name from the other side of their camp.

...Speak of the godly parents and they shall hear; Poseidon arrived just then, having heard of the ruckus happening at his home. When he saw the child and heard the report from his older son, he was overjoyed.
He could finally spend time with Percy as a child when he couldn't do so previously!
He sent a quick message of thanks to Hecate without giving a clear explanation to the confused goddess. He was then informed by a silver arrow in the sky above his under water city that the previously scheduled council would soon be in session. He'd left before just to check up on the situation, leaving the council.

He took Percy without a second thought and left for Olympus.
Poseidon flashed in front of his throne shortly after in a heap of bubbles, Percy floating in one near his massive shoulders.
No one noticed, thinking the god was simply being childish.
Not even the pair of siblings and falcon-eyed bow-users Apollo and Artemis senses anything off. Nobody, with the exception of Hestia. She felt something from her domain over [family] that Poseidon was very happy...
The entire Atlantean Royal family for that matter seemed to be somewhat out of it. Maybe she'd hear the reason for that later.

For clarification, Hestia had already arrived at Olympus before Percy had even disappeared so she had no clue about the circumstances there and Dionysius as usual didn't care, only stayed as far away from the noise when he heard about a shrunken teenager. He shivered at the mere thought.
He didn't even want to be around 11 year olds.

Meanwhile the campers were running around as if someone had told them that Medusa and some Drakanaes were stalking mortals or a certain pair had somehow managed to fall into Tartarus again. In other words: like headless Demigods.
Eventually Piper had managed to charm speak every camper to calm down by Chiron's request.
It worked for the most part, except that some felt numb in their legs afterwards. Wonder why that was...

Chiron then told them to split into teams and scout different parts of the camp while expanding the search radius in the process. If it was a negative, they are to send one of their members back to report. In case they need him he'd be at the Big House trying to figure out where he could've gone, if not maybe reach one of the gods for help. Maybe they could send a package to Percy and ask Hermus to return the recipient upon delivery.
Same for camp Jupiter, only difference being that they are to report to Reyna or Jason while Rachel (R.E.D.) is trying to contact Apollo.

Let's hope they find him before calamity strikes in the form of a 5 y.o. at a council meeting of the Gods of Olympus. Yikes!
